DEVELOPMENT AGREEMENT
ec
This Agreement is made and entered into this 1 D- y �eCem�r November,
2007, by and between JARF LC hereafter called Company, and the City Waterloo,of
Iowa, hereinafter called City.
RECITALS
A. City considers economic development within the City a benefit to the
community and is willing for the total good and welfare of the community to
provide financial incentives so as to encourage that goal.
B. Company is willing and able to construct a building and related improvements
on property located in the Martin Road development area.
AGREEMENT
NOW, THEREFORE, in consideration of the mutual covenants set forth herein,
the parties agree as follows:
1. Improvements by Company. Company shall construct an approximate
6,400 square foot warehousing addition and 10,332 square foot office addition, with
approximately $1.8 million in construction costs, at their current facility at 1369-1425
Martin Road, located in the Martin Road Development Area, described as Parcel
891333-351-011, legally described on attached Exhibit "A", with related landscaping
and parking (the "Improvements"). The Improvements shall be constructed in
accordance with all applicable City, state, and federal building codes and shall comply
with all applicable City ordinances. It is contemplated that the taxable value of the land
and building upon completion of the Improvements will be approximately $4,150,000,
adding $1.1 million in new taxable value.
2. Timeliness of Construction. Company must obtain a building permit
and begin construction within six (6) months from the date of this agreement approval
and complete construction of the Improvements within eighteen (18) months thereafter.
If Company has not begun in good faith the construction of the Improvements upon the
Property before the end of the 18-month period; this Agreement shall be cancelled. If
construction has not begun at the end said eighteen-month period, but the development
of the project is still imminent, the City Council may, but shall not be required to, grant
an extension of time for the construction of the Improvements. If construction has
commenced by the end of the 18-month period and is stopped and/or delayed as a
result of an act of God, war, civil disturbance, court order, labor dispute, fire, or other
cause beyond the reasonable control of Company, the requirement that construction is
to be completed within eighteen (18) months shall be tolled for a period of time equal to
the period of such stoppage or delay, and thereafter if construction is not completed
within the allowed period of extension this Agreement shall be cancelled.
3. Minimum Assessment Agreement. Company acknowledges and
agrees that it will pay when due all taxes and assessments, general or special, and all
other lawful charges whatsoever levied upon or assessed or placed against the
Property. Company further agrees that, prior to January 1, 2019, it will not seek or
cause a reduction in the taxable valuation for the Property, which shall be fixed for
assessment purposes, below the aggregate amount of $4,150,000 ("Minimum Actual
Value"), through:
(i) willful destruction of the Property, Improvements, or any part of
either;
(ii) a request to the assessor of Black Hawk County; or
(iii) any proceedings, whether administrative, legal, or equitable, with
any administrative body or court within the City, Black Hawk
County, the State of Iowa, or the federal government.
Company agrees to sign the agreement attached as Exhibit "B" at closing.
4. Property Tax Rebates to Company. Provided that Company has
completed the Improvements as set forth in paragraphs 1, 2 and 3 and has executed
the Minimum Assessment Agreement as set forth in paragraph 4, the City agrees to
rebate property taxes (with the exceptions noted below) as follows:
a. Year One - 50% rebate
b. Year Two - 50% rebate
c. Year Three .. 50% rebate
d. Year Four - 50% rebate
e. Year Five - 50% rebate
f. Year Six - 61% rebate
for any taxable value over the January 1, 2007 value of $3,016,240.00. Rebates are
payable in respect of a given year only to the extent that Company has actually paid
general property taxes due and owing for such year.
The taxable value of the Property as a result of the Improvements must be increased by
a minimum of 10% and must increase the annual tax by a minimum of $500.00. This
rebate program is not applicable to any special assessment levy, debt service levy, or
any other levy that is exempted from treatment as tax increment financing under the
provisions of applicable law. The first year in which a rebate may be given ("Year One")
shall be the first full year for which the assessment is based upon the completed value
of the Improvements and not a prior year for which the assessment is based solely
upon the value of the land or upon the value of the land and a partial value of the
Improvements, due to partial completion of the Improvements or a partial tax year.

EXHIBIT "B"
MINIMUM ASSESSMENT AGREEMENT
This Minimum Assessment Agreement (the "Agreement") is entered into as of
this day of November, 2007, by and among the CITY OF WATERLOO,
IOWA ("City"), JARF LC ("Company"), and the COUNTY ASSESSOR of the City of
Waterloo, Iowa ("Assessor").
WITNESSETH:
WHEREAS, on or before the date hereof the City and Developer have entered
into a development agreement (the "Development Agreement") regarding certain real
property, described in Exhibit "A" thereto, located in the City; and
WHEREAS, it is contemplated that pursuant to the Development Agreement, the
Developer will undertake the development of an area ("Project") within the City and
within the Martin Road urban renewal area; and
WHEREAS, pursuant to Iowa Code § 403.6, as amended, the City and the
Developer desire to establish a minimum actual value for the land and the building(s)
pursuant to this Agreement and applicable only to the Project, which shall be effective
upon substantial completion of the Project and from then until this Agreement is
terminated pursuant to the terms herein and which is intended to reflect the minimum
actual value of the land and buildings as to the Project only; and
WHEREAS, the City and the Assessor have reviewed the preliminary plans and
specifications for the improvements (the "Improvements") which the parties contemplate
will be erected as a part of the Project.
NOW, THEREFORE, the parties hereto, in consideration of the promises,
covenants, and agreements made by each other, do hereby agree as follows:
1. Upon substantial completion of construction of the Improvements by the
Developer, the minimum actual taxable value which shall be fixed for assessment
purposes for the land and Improvements to be constructed thereon by the Developer as
a part of the Project shall not be less than $4,150,000 ("Minimum Actual Value") until
termination of this Agreement. The parties hereto agree that construction of the
Improvements will be substantially completed on or before December 31, 2008.
2. The Minimum Actual Value herein established shall be of no further force
and effect, and this Minimum Assessment Agreement shall terminate, on December 31,
2018. Nothing herein shall be deemed to waive the Developer's rights under Iowa
Code § 403.6, as amended, to contest that portion of any actual value assignment
made by the Assessor in excess of the Minimum Actual Value established herein. In no
event, however, shall the Developer seek or cause the reduction of the actual value
assigned below the Minimum Actual Value established herein during the term of this
Agreement.
The City shall not unreasonably withhold its consent to permit the
Developer to contest its taxable valuations in full, commencing with the assessment of
January 1, 2019.
3. This Agreement shall be promptly recorded by the City with the Recorder
of Black Hawk County, Iowa. The City shall pay all costs of recording.
4. Neither the preambles nor provisions of this Agreement are intended to, or
shall be construed as, modifying the terms of the Development Agreement.
